Transaction 7e0356283d13f96e08881f42efc26b1a77935a531f501d51e110e0c4fe00d440

1 Input
2 Outputs
  • 7e0356283d13f96e08881f42efc26b1a77935a531f501d51e110e0c4fe00d440:0
  • value  1057793993
    address  1EdiwhpgyCf8vQz77h4aHPrVW74MwgzDWz
  • 7e0356283d13f96e08881f42efc26b1a77935a531f501d51e110e0c4fe00d440:1
  • value  3455266
    address  3GKchLUbkWNdZvmRPDQpsbyhf3cE5D5zNM